7. Ensure Password Security
It’s crucial to maintain the security of your password. Avoid sharing it with others, use a strong combination of characters, and consider updating it regularly to enhance your account’s protection.
8. Enable Two-Factor Authentication
For an extra layer of security, consider enabling two-factor authentication on your TikTok account. This feature requires a secondary method of verification to access your account.
9. Stay Vigilant Against Phishing
Be cautious of phishing attempts that may try to deceive you into revealing your password. Always verify the legitimacy of messages and links before providing any personal information.
10. Keep Your Device Secure
Ensure that the device you use to access TikTok is secure. Set up a passcode or biometric lock to prevent unauthorized access to your accounts and personal data.
11. Regularly Review Security Settings
Periodically review your security settings on TikTok to ensure that your account is protected. Stay informed about security updates and best practices to maintain a secure online presence.
